As with many things I am late to this party. ZFS is a file system produced by Sun Microsystems for the Solaris Operating System. It is notable for its high capacity, integration of the concepts of filesystem and volume management, novel on-disk structure, lightweight filesystems, and easy storage pool management. ZFS is an open source project licensed under the Common Development and Distribution License (CDDL).
